Dog walkers on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a dog walker in Howell on Rover as of Jun 2026 was about $22 per walk,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A dog walker’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your dog’s needs.
As of Jun 2026, there are 2,196 dog walkers in Howell. You can filter, sort, expand your radius, read reviews, and compare pricing to find the perfect dog walker near you. As a reminder, dog walkers joining Rover must pass a background check for you and your dog’s safety.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ple dog walkers about your booking. Typically, 86% of Howell dog walkers respond in under an hour.
Dog walkers in Howell have an average of 15 years of experience. Dog walkers with repeat customers have an average of 3 repeat clients.
